Haley leads by ten points, with independent candidate polling double digits

Question:
If the general election for governor were being held today between Nikki Haley, the Republican, Vincent Sheheen, the Democrat, Tom Ervin, the independent Republican, and Steve French, the libertarian, for whom would you vote - Haley, Sheheen, Ervin, or French? (names rotated)

About this Poll
The following results are based on 600 completed telephone interviews among a random sample of registered voters living in South Carolina saying they definitely (563 completed interviews) or might (37 completed interviews) vote in the general election on November 4, 2014. The interviews were completed from September 2 through 4, 2014.

A total of 419 interviews were conducted in households with landline telephones and 181 interviews were conducted by cell phone or other mobile device.

The theoretical margin of error for the total sample of 600 adults is plus or minus 4 percentage points, 95% of the time, on questions where opinion is evenly split.
